When choosing an autumn-winter headdress, the decisive role is not the color or style. The hat should match the proportions of the face.

How to determine your face shape

Exist . The most accurate way is to use a measuring tape. Arm yourself with it and paper and a pencil to record your results. Stand in front of a mirror and take four measurements.

  1. Forehead width. Place a tape measure to the center of your forehead. The starting point is above the curve of the left eyebrow, the ending point is above the curve of the right (or vice versa if you are left-handed).
  2. Width of the face. Measure the distance between the cheekbones: from the protruding part of the cheekbone on one side to the other. Typically these points are located under the outer corners of the eyes.
  3. Jawline length. Place a tape measure from the tip of your chin to the corner of your jaw. Multiply the resulting value by two.
  4. Face length. Measure the distance from the top of your forehead at your hairline to the tip of your chin.

Correlate the obtained values ​​with typical face shapes.

Makefor.me

  • Oval face. The length is 1.5 times the width. The forehead and chin are approximately the same. The hairline and all corners are rounded.
  • Round face. The length and width are approximately equal. The chin is rounded, the hairline is arched.
  • Rectangular face (elongated). The length is noticeably greater than the width. The forehead and jawline are approximately the same.
  • Square face. The length is equal to the distance between the cheekbones (plus or minus a few centimeters). The width of the forehead and jawline are almost the same.
  • Triangular face (“heart”). Wide forehead and cheekbones, but a narrow, sharp chin. The hairline is arched or heart-shaped.
  • Pear-shaped face. Large jawline and small forehead. The length can be any.
  • Diamond-shaped face (“diamond”). The distance between the cheekbones is noticeably greater than the line of the forehead and chin. The length is also any.

Having decided on the shape of your face, you can go to the store to buy a hat.

Hats for oval faces

Task: do not unnecessarily elongate your face.

Thanks to symmetry, an oval face is considered ideal. Owners of this shape can afford almost all hats - from caps and socks to hats (provided that the crown is not much wider than the cheekbones). But it’s still better to avoid overly tall hats with large pom-poms. Asymmetrical models and models that cover the forehead look great on an oval face.

Hats for round faces

Task: visually lengthen the face.

For those with round faces, tight-fitting models and hats that cover the forehead are contraindicated. Tall, voluminous hats with a large pompom will help lengthen your face. Any vertical patterns are welcome. Fedoras, berets and caps are also suitable. It’s just better to put them on asymmetrically and under no circumstances push them over your forehead.

Hats for rectangular faces

Task: visually reduce the length and smooth out the angularity of the face.

Models that create a horizontal line will cope with the task: rounded hats with voluminous lapels, earflaps tied up, hats with a low crown and wide brim, as well as caps. They allow you to hide your forehead and level out the elongation of your face.

Headwear for square faces

Task: slightly elongate the face and soften its features.

For owners of this form, scarves and hats with large decor are not suitable. Models with a rounded silhouette will help distract attention from a massive chin. Try on a beanie, beret or cap with a short peak. They should be worn on the top of the head, without covering the forehead. In winter, hats with ear flaps with drooping ears, as well as creative models with braids and hanging pompoms, will look good.

Hats for triangular faces

Task: Focus on the cheekbones.

We need hats that cover the forehead. The main thing is that they are not too tight. If you have a triangular face, then your choice is hats with small brims, cute hats with ears, berets with a forehead or side fit, fluffy fur models. Asymmetrical cut is welcome.

Headwear for pear-shaped faces

Task: visually widen the forehead.

People with a pear-shaped face should buy a hat with a straight or raised brim for the fall. A fedora, homburg or derby would be suitable. Their crowns should be wider than the jawline. In winter, large knitted hats and snoods will look great, which can easily disguise massive cheekbones and highlight the forehead.

Headwear for Diamond Faces

Task: Add volume to the top of the head.

Owners of this face shape need to focus on the width of their cheekbones when choosing a headdress. Hats should not be narrower, but preferably a little wider. Caps of all kinds and hats with straight brims will work if you wear them tilted to the side. Hats should be voluminous. If your face is not too elongated, you can afford hats and other tall fur models.

According to face shape

A headdress can be called a unique piece of clothing, because it is the only one among many others that fits the face. We have all known for a long time that with the help of properly selected clothes you can not only correct any flaws in your figure, but also advantageously emphasize its main advantages. Is it possible to feel the same corrective effect on the face using a hat? Fashion experts say yes. What advice do they give to owners of different types of faces on choosing hats?

For round

Owners of a round face often wear it because of their prominent cheeks and chin. To visually elongate the face and make it more neat in the lower part, they are helped by miniature berets, stylish hats with ear flaps, hats with a visor, tube caps with a large pompom, thick scarves and models of Pinocchio hats. Decoration in the form of miniature ears and bells on a hat is also welcome. But it is better for owners of such a face to avoid wearing a headdress that fits tightly around their heads.

For oval

Physiognomists consider this type of face to be ideal and for good reason. If nature has rewarded you with a face of exactly this shape, then you can easily choose any accessory, because absolutely everything suits you. Any hat from modern product ranges will look great on you, but remember that it is not recommended to pull the headdress too tightly over your forehead. Ideally, you should leave at least 1-2 cm of space between the eyebrows and the hat.

For square

Girls whose upper and lower parts of the face are identical in width should choose original models of hats with asymmetry. These can be stylish hats with lapels, patterns and tassels, as well as classic ear flaps and hats with lowered brims. But what you should give up is the hats that are fashionable today - bowler hats.

For triangular

For girls with a triangular face type, it is advisable to slightly open their cheeks and cheekbones. This can best be done with the help of classic berets, hats with raised brims, as well as earflaps with ear flaps curved to one side. Sports caps that fit your head will also help correct the absence of cheekbones. Berets pulled to one side will also have a similar effect.

For diamond-shaped

Girls with wide cheekbones, a narrow chin and a fairly small forehead can be classified as having a diamond-shaped face. It is possible to emphasize the advantages of such a person only with the help of fairly voluminous and textured headdresses. Hats - pipes and fur hats, berets and Panama hats are the best option in this case. But sports hats that fit the head should be avoided in this case.

For rectangular

For those with a rectangular face, it is better to strive for a visual narrowing of its shape. This will help with voluminous berets, trumpet hats, original models of hats with ears and pom-poms, as well as classic hats with ear flaps. A classic turban, a hat with a visor, and a pipe clamp will suit such a face well. But it is better to avoid hats with ears or tight models with huge pompoms.

How to choose the color of a hat, successful combinations

The color of the hat should be selected based on your own color type, that is, the shade of your skin and hair. Recently, there has also been a very widespread trend of matching the shade of the hat to the color of the eyes. In most cases, this move is very successful. As for other criteria, hats of blue, red and burgundy shades are ideal for brunettes, and green, purple, black, eggplant and gray are ideal for redheads. For those with fair hair, it is better to give preference to grey, brown, pink and red colors, but avoid pastel tones.

Remember that dark-colored hats also make the complexion darker, so those with aristocratic skin should choose these shades. Girls with dark skin can choose hats in light shades, not forgetting to complement the look with bright elements.

It is worth considering that you should combine a headdress with other wardrobe elements, focusing on their texture. Thick pieces of outerwear such as fur coats, sheepskin coats and down jackets should be combined either with thick knitted hats and berets, or with models of fur hats. Lighter looks with windbreakers and transseasonal raincoats can be combined with stripes, as well as lace caps and turbans.

If one day a stern Roman stone maker had not polished emerald for Emperor Nero, if the Arab Ibn al-Haytham had not discovered the effect of a magnifying glass, if the first lenses had not been made in Italy in 1285, and the first motorcycle had not been invented in 1885 , then, in 1886 - the first car, and in 1903 the first planes of the Wright brothers would not have taken off into the sky, the world would never have known about such a fashion trend as a hat with glasses!

What is the name of

Modern hats with glasses are descendants of heavy leather hats, with massive canned glasses, which were intended for car drivers, motorcyclists, and pilots of the early twentieth century. They are much lighter and more elegant than their predecessors, more varied in color, shape and materials. Only one detail connects them with the distant past: the presence of glasses.

The model of the hat with glasses, which is based on the shape of a helmet, has changed the least since that time. Its name also remained unchanged: Pilot's Hat, Pilot's Hat, simply Pilot, or Aviator.

In the process of fashion evolution, the design of glasses has been transformed, discarding everything unnecessary. And in the end, only the lenses remained, which became an integral part of the C.P Company knitted hat.

In the models of children's knitted hats Deux par Deux and Molo, glasses are present only in the form of a bright pattern, imitating a skier's equipment.

Fashionable looks

Interest in the theme of military retro was initiated by Jean-Paul Gaultier, in the fall-winter 2009 collection. Inspired by the legendary image of the pilot Amelia Earhart, the classic of French fashion demonstrates a magnificent combination of bomber jackets made of crocodile leather and suede, pencil skirts, suede boots that hug the leg and Aviator helmets.

In the noble combination of black, gray, and chocolate brown, the image of a confident modern woman is born. Hats-helmets with glasses, made of leather and suede, are just the detail that, like the cherry on the cake, completes the composition of the costume, gives integrity to the image, and creates harmony.

In the fall-winter 2010-2011 collection, Burberry continues the aviation theme and showcases pilot jackets, watches, over-the-knee leather boots, and bags with metal fittings.

In the same year, Michael Kors showed interest in military style. He presents jackets and raincoats made of worn leather, massive leather bags, intercepted by stylish thin cognac-colored straps

Givenchy's fall-winter show is decorated with aviator jackets made of black leather, complete with a tapered black dress, or a skirt made of leather or velvet. Classic stiletto heels complete the ensemble.

Each of the mentioned images could be successfully complemented with a pilot’s hat, but in its original form, it appears on the catwalk again only in 2012. That's when Yohji Yamamoto presents his militaristic spring-summer 2013 collection at Paris Fashion Week. Unisex and asymmetry are the credo of the leading designer of the brand. Khaki-colored sets in combination with an Aviator hat create free, relaxed images. Straight trousers with pleats at the waist, slightly rolled up at the bottom, with various options for a light jacket and high-laced boots are good.

Features and Benefits

The main advantage of a hat with glasses is that it exists outside of time, age and gender. Such hats can be worn by both men and women and, of course, children.

Today, the following options for hats with glasses are common and popular among trendsetters:

  • Helmet with glasses;
  • Ushanka;
  • Baseball cap with glasses;
  • Hat with lenses;
  • Knitted hat with glasses.

Pilot's hat with goggles

Leather

Helmet with glasses

This is a direct analogue of a pilot's helmet. This hat fits your head tightly and protects well from rain and wind. She has elongated ears, often with a back and a visor. As a rule, leather helmets are lined with wool, cotton (or have no lining at all), imitate headphones, and are decorated with buckles and rivets. The lenses of the glasses are made of durable plastic.

With pieces of fur

A pilot's leather helmet with pieces of fur is something between a classic helmet and a hat with earflaps. Its hard leather visor is pushed forward, and not turned up, like an earflap. Only the ears are lined with fur.

A hat with pieces of fox fur, decorated with a fox tail at the back of the head, will appeal to informal fans and rock fans.

Ushanka

Ushanka hat is a traditional Russian winter headdress. Unlike a leather pilot's hat, a hat with earflaps is always fur. Sheepskin, fox, wolf and arctic fox fur are traditional in such models of hats. Fur decorates the visor and ears of the hat. The base (or top) of the earflaps is covered with leather, suede, or a combination of both.

The advantage of a hat with earflaps is that the ears can be worn either loose or gathered at the back of the head, depending on the weather. Models of earflaps in the steampunk style are decorated with metal rivets, buckles, and embossed leather overlays.

A hat with earflaps with elongated ears, lined with sheepskin, will create the image of a noble polar pilot of the 30s.

A black earflaps made of leather and black sheepskin is an example of the conservative style of a pilot of the 50s.

Hat with lenses from C.P Company

Its history began back in 1987, when the leading designer of the C.P Company, Massimo Osti, had an unusual idea. First, the glasses become one with the hood of the Mille Miglia jacket, which translates to “A Thousand Miles.” This model was made for the 30th anniversary of the race of the same name, held in Italy from 1927 to 1957. The design of the lenses was based on the shape of the special equipment worn by racing drivers at the beginning of the century.

A little later, lenses appear on knitted transformable hats of various colors and on the folding visors of C.P Company baseball caps.

Deux par Deux

A knitted hat with a pattern in the form of glasses in the forehead appeared in children's fashion in 2013-2015. courtesy of the Canadian brand Deux par Deux. It was first presented in the “ski suit” collection.

The idea of ​​Claude Diwan and Maurice Elmaleh (the founders of the brand) to create clothes for celebration, happiness and freedom was perfectly embodied in the model of this hat. Now every child can imagine himself as a fearless skier preparing for the descent.

The main direction of the Deux par Deux company is clothing for cold weather. It is popular in the northern regions: Russia, Scandinavia, Canada. Made from soft fleece lining, hats with glasses from Deux par Deux will perfectly protect your child's head from cold and wind.
